House team summons 10 governors

The Senate has summoned governors from 10 counties after the Council of Governors snubbed an invitation to appear before a House committee.

Finance, Commerce and Economic Affairs Committee chairman Billow Kerrow said the 10 devolved units had the most concerns raised in a report by the Controller of Budget on their spending in the first quarter of this financial year.

Among them is Bomet County, whose boss Isaac Rutto is the chairman of the Council of Governors.
Others are Bungoma, Kiambu, Tana River, Wajir, Narok, Kitui, Nakuru, Kisumu and Embu.
Mr Kerrow said among the issues raised against Bomet was spending in excess of the amounts approved by the Controller of Budget.

The county also secured a Sh36.5 million overdraft without approval from relevant organisations. The amount was not used in a prudent way.
